P1S Combo Technical Specifications
| Build Volume (W×D×H) | 256 × 256 × 256 mm³ |
| Shell | Enclosed (Plastic & Glass) |
| Hot End | All-Metal |
| Nozzle | 0.4 mm Stainless Steel Included |
| Max Hot End Temperature | 300 ℃ |
| Nozzle Diameter (Included) | 0.4 mm |
| Nozzle Diameter (Optional) | 0.2 mm, 0.6 mm, 0.8 mm |
| Build Plate Surface Compatibility | Bambu Textured PEI Plate Bambu Cool Plate Bambu Engineering Plate Bambu High Temperature Plate |
| Max Build Plate Temperature | 100℃ |
| Max Speed of Tool Head | 500 mm/s |
| Max Acceleration of Tool Head | 20 m/s² |
| Control Board Fan | Closed Loop Control |
| Chamber Temperature Regulator Fan | Closed Loop Control |
| Auxiliary Part Cooling Fan | Closed Loop Control |
| Air Filter | Activated Carbon Filter |
| Ideal Materials | PLA, PETG, TPU, PVA, PET, ABS, ASA |
| Capable Materials | PA, PC |
| Chamber Monitoring Camera | Low Rate Camera 1280 × 720/0.5fps Timelapse Supported |
| Filament Run Out Sensor | Yes |
| P1S Printer Dimensions | 389 × 389 × 458 mm³ |
| Combo Package Size | 485 × 480 × 585 mm³ |
| Gross Weight | 21.60 kg (AMS included) |
| What's Included | P1S Enclosed Printer + AMS (Automatic Material System) |
| AMS Benefits | 4-color automatic material switching Filament buffer and feed system Multi-material printing capability |
| Electrical Requirements | 100-240 VAC, 50/60 Hz |
| Power Consumption | 1000 W @ 220V, 350W @ 110V |
